U.S. v. JACOBS

No. 95-3029EA.

97 F.3d 275 (1996)

UNITED STATES of America, Appellee, v. Kevin JACOBS, aka Maurice Hawkins, Appellant.

United States Court of Appeals, Eighth Circuit.

Decided October 3, 1996.

Rehearing and Suggestion for Rehearing Denied December 6, 1996.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Paul D. Groce, argued, Little Rock, AR, for appellant.

Linda B. Lipe, argued, Little Rock, AR (Paula J. Casey, on the brief), for appellee.

Before BEAM and MURPHY, Circuit Judges, BURNS, District Judge.


Rehearing and Suggestion for Rehearing En Banc Denied December 6, 1996.*

JAMES M. BURNS, District Judge.
